NPR discusses the long-lasting benefits of Pre-K when programs are managed well. (NPR)
Research from NYU finds that teacher communication with parents may be impacted by said parents' race and immigrant backgrounds. (ScienceDaily)
The Atlantic discusses the culture and impact of South Korea's college entrance exams. (The Atlantic)
Renaissance's annual "What Kids are Reading" report has been released—tapping into data from nearly 10 million students. (PR Web)
Research suggests that children with autism may be over-diagnosed with ADHD. (ScienceDaily)

Less than Two Weeks Left to Submit Convention Proposals!
|
|
|
As a reminder, Division 15 invites submissions for the 2017 annual APA convention to be held in Washington, DC (August 3-6, 2017). Proposals may include individual presentations, symposia/group submissions, and/or discussions. All interested parties must submit required details by no later than December 1, 2016.
